my sister is buying her first home. by Creative-Poem9093 in RealEstate

[–]BigEnvironment6391 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Home inspection is for the buyer and a home appraisal is for the lender. Always always always get a home inspection. Even if the home is new or “not in bad shape”, you and your agent can potentially negotiate for repairs on anything questionable.
